    Probably very very late to actually ask questions like this but I do want to know why two features were removed from the Elven race in the 3.5 version of Birthright:

    1) Not having to sleep at all but instead passing time in physically restful activity which could include memorizing spells and standing watch. In the version on the Wiki page, they instead enter reverie for 4 hours. I don't think this was too unbalancing. Why the change?

    2) Nature Stride: Main difference between this and the 3.5 conversion is that Elves also could not be tracked whether by foot prints or by scent. This is a bit more unbalancing then above but I don't see a major problem.

    Note: I have already house-ruled the above features back in our game but I just want to know the reason behind the changes in the first place, just in case I am missing something.
